Roast it right, pack it airtight, sell it like a brand

Roast for shelf life
Every ingredient is roasted dry before it goes in — that, not a preservative, is what keeps a premix fresh for 3 to 6 months.
Jar, pouch & sachet
Airtight glass jars for monthly customers, stand-up pouches for shops, single-serve sachets for tea and coffee.
Label with the real dates
Net weight, ingredients, cooking instructions and the honest best-before — and the pricing maths worked through on camera.
